San Francisco’s “Graphic Arts Workshop Gallery” and Yokohama’s “Launch Pad Gallery” will host a dual exhibition exchanging art about their respective cities.   In each case a group of artists has created work about the city where they live. The completed work is now crossing the Pacific.
Launch Pad Gallery owners Ling Liu and Fred Verhoeven relocated to Yokohama 5 years ago from San Francisco. Ling Liu, a fine art printmaker who was a member of Graphic Arts Workshop for 12 years, wants to introduce San Franciscans to artists from Japan and be a bridge between the two art scenes. Graphic Arts workshop, a cooperative printmaking studio, is delighted to host this exchange and will be showing work from both groups of artists.
The Yokohama artists examine such subjects as : the Cosmo Clock 21 – the giant Ferris wheel and clock that shapes the sky line, Yokohama’s port and ships, and the physical texture of the buildings. Places and themes explored by the San Francisco artists include: congestion, the Summer of Love, Sea Lions, BART, and the dreams of immigrants.
